The John Cena Classic: A New Era in WWE
Cena's announcement centered around the creation of the "John Cena Classic," an innovative concept that promises to revolutionize WWE's landscape. This event, a first of its kind, will pit the best WWE Superstars against the rising stars of NXT, offering an exciting glimpse into the future of wrestling.

A Championship with a Difference
The John Cena Classic championship is not just any title. It carries the weight of Cena's legacy and his personal commitment to excellence. In my opinion, this championship represents a bridge between the past and the future, honoring the traditions of WWE while embracing the potential of tomorrow's stars.
One thing that immediately stands out is the qualification process. Unlike traditional championships, where winning matches is paramount, the John Cena Classic allows for a more holistic evaluation. A superstar may not win their match but could still capture the hearts and votes of the audience, earning the prestigious title.
